The Merrell Women's Vapor Glove 4 Sneaker is a lightweight, minimalist barefoot shoe designed with a breathable mesh upper, antimicrobial odor control, and a secure Hyperlock TPU heel counter. Featuring a moulded nylon arch shank for support and a traditional lace system for a customizable fit, it offers a glove-like feel that enhances natural foot movement and alignment, perfect for active professionals seeking comfort and connection with every step.

One of the Best Barefoot Shoes - Literally Feels like a Glove
The Vapor Glove is an excellent shoe and is great if you want to get into the barefoot style. I started with the Vapor Glove 4 and have had two pairs (monument and black). I also have the Vapor Glove 5 (burgundy) and 6 (black). They are so lightweight and really fit like gloves. The fours and sixes are my favorites, and I highly recommend both. The four was my first barefoot shoe, and the adjustment was not bad. The adjustment will vary from person to person, but it is worth it as there are so many benefits. From an appearance standpoint - not to give away my age, but no-see-them socks and ankle socks are best - the higher socks will probably look pretty weird with how low the shoe sits around your ankle. As for comfort, they are so very comfortable. You almost forget that you have a shoe on. The wider toe box is really great because it gives your toes and feet room, unlike regular shoes that can be too narrow. Do you have to kind of get over how they look compared to the "stylish" shoes? Probably- but that is so easy to do once you wear them and realize their awesomeness. The zero drop has really helped - more like corrected - my stride and alignment, and it is neat to see over time by comparing where the wear and tear is on the bottom between different pairs of shoes. The sole is thin, so you don't get the cushion like in a traditional shoe, but that is one of the points of barefoot shoes. It allows you to move and get grounding that you miss otherwise. The only downside to the thinness is that it can hurt when you step on certain things - it's really only when it's something that sticks up relative to the rest of the area (for example, a sharp rock/pebble). The weight and flexibility of the shoe is a huge bonus. For one, not having to lug around a heavy shoe (on or off your feet) is great, plus it makes traveling with them very easy; they take up little to no space (you can technically bend/fold them up, but I prefer not to). To quality, I think these are made really well. Vibram makes the sole - it is sturdy, lightweight, and environmentally conscious. With time and level of usage, you can wear down the sole - like literally blow a hole through the bottom - but a lot of factors can contribute to that. For example, this happened with the first pair I had. It was my first barefoot shoe; my gate, alignment, pressure, stride, etc., was all off and rubbed through (it still took a while); however, the second pair is still in great shape with similar time and usage, maybe even more. All in all, I highly recommend these shoes! They look better than some other barefoot shoes, are made well, feel great, and are really great for you.

Perfect SUMMER Hiking Shoe
I absolutely LOVED the first version of this shoe that I ordered from amazon. They stuck it out with me for over 6 years of consistent use on hikes with trails of varying roughness. They almost felt like I wasn't wearing shoes, which was perfect for my barefoot soul. The fact that they were extremely lightweight and the breathable fabric spoiled me so much that no other shoes would come close to comparing on my hikes. When they started getting holes, I looked on Amazon to purchase a replacement, and they were no longer available. So I ended up wearing them with growing holes for quite some time (I know my hoodie in the picture has holes in it too...but its my fave & perfect for hiking lol). I only ended up throwing them away when a huge hole in the thinning sole happened after a hike one day. Now that I was forced to find a replacement, I got back on Amazon and ordered these ones. I have pretty wide feet so I ordered a half size up (even though I probably should have ordered the same size again), and these shoes are a great fit even though they don't sell them in a wide width. I deducted a star because when I go for a good distance I get a blister in these shoes; never had that happen with the other pair. Otherwise, they're very comfortable and I imagine they would do well in water as well.
